The idea of new construction modern home has become increasingly popular over the last few years. Homeowners are looking for ways to make their house feel more modern and up to date without having to perform a full renovation. New construction modern homes offer a unique combination of modern design, advanced technology, and sustainability. These homes are designed to be both energy efficient and aesthetically pleasing, making them an attractive option for many.
A new construction modern home can be designed to fit any budget. From starter homes to luxury properties, there is a style of modern home that fits your lifestyle and budget. With modern designs, you can expect to find open floor plans, large windows, and plenty of natural light. Advanced technologies like energy-efficient appliances, solar panels, and tankless water heaters are just a few of the features that come with these homes.
Sustainability is also a major focus in new construction modern homes. Many of these homes use eco-friendly materials and construction methods to reduce their environmental footprint. Homeowners can also find homes that have been certified green, meaning that they have met certain criteria set by the U.S. Green Building Council. This certification helps homeowners save money on utilities, as well as reduce their impact on the environment.
Modern homes are also equipped with the latest amenities. Homeowners can find homes with wireless internet, smart home technology, and automated systems. With these features, homeowners can control virtually every aspect of their home from the comfort of their couch. Additionally, modern homes often feature custom-designed finishes, such as hardwood floors, quartz countertops, and bold wall colors.
